## Quillhook Environments

Welcome aboard. Quillhook runs in three environments: dev, staging, and prod, each with its own resolver pool. Since the Marlow datacentre move, staging intermittently fails DNS lookups for the upstream metadata service — roughly one in forty requests times out before retrying. We suspect stale resolver caching, so please don't hardcode IPs as a workaround; it masks the issue. When debugging, compare behaviour across environments first. The current staging configuration values are listed below.

settings of yawif-yafop:
[druys]
port = 9000
region = south-3
host = druys.zemvarsoft.internal
team = frador
timeout_ms = 3000
retries = 4

## Broker Upgrade Notes

FennelMQ upgrades happen quarterly. Plugin authors must target the published protocol version two weeks before cutover. Breaking changes are listed in the upgrade bulletin; read it before rebuilding. Test against the staging broker, not production. Plugins failing the handshake check after cutover are disabled automatically and must be resubmitted. For bulletin access or staging credentials, contact the platform group at the address below.

escalation mailbox, kaweg-kahif: druwyn.sordor@nelvroworks.corp

## Changed defaults

Heads up: the Ledgerline tax-rate lookup cache now defaults to a 15-minute TTL instead of 24 hours. Turns out rates in the Veldt County sandbox were going stale mid-demo, which was embarrassing. Eviction is now LRU rather than FIFO, and the cache warms on boot. If you're reviewing, check that nothing hardcodes the old TTL. The new defaults land as follows.

deployment values, bajop-taweg:
holwyn:
  log_level: debug
  metrics_host: metrics.holwyn.zemvarsys.internal
  pool_size: 32